Output 35594c5a084a41f1943e56b9dcee5218ef72e4b79f78bc2d6951db8c31844eea:2

value
16663062
script pubkey
OP_0 OP_PUSHBYTES_20 0c0383a3068234eccb53b0d7682c38924cea4f62
address
bc1qpspc8gcxsg6wej6nkrtkstpcjfxw5nmzutq34e
transaction
35594c5a084a41f1943e56b9dcee5218ef72e4b79f78bc2d6951db8c31844eea
spent
true